Bug description:
This loop can run forever if there's a cycle in the Makefile variable definitions:
cpython/Lib/sysconfig/__main__.py
Line 79 in 5334732
To reproduce:
make clean
echo 'foo=$(foo)' > ./Modules/Setup.local
./configure
make # hangs forever
Or more minimally:
make clean
echo 'foo=$(foo)' > ./Modules/Setup.local
make Makefile
./python -m sysconfig --generate-posix-vars # hangs forever
Longer cycles are also possible, e.g. v1=$(v2)
, v2=$(v3)
, ...., v999=$(v1)
.
Note that this is less of an issue if the recursive variable definition gets expanded in the Makefile before python -m sysconfig --generate-posix-vars
gets invoked. In that case, Make will detect the cycle and exit before the infinite loop occurs.
